The advantages of using solar powered refrigerated containers are remarkable. Traditionally, refrigerated containers depend on diesel generators or a dedicated electrical supply, which involves considerable fuel costs and carbon emissions. By utilizing photovoltaic panels installed on the container roof, these solar solutions harness sunlight, thus allowing companies to save on fuel, operate in off-grid locations, and significantly reduce their carbon footprint.

From an expertise standpoint, the technology involves more than simply attaching solar panels to containers. It requires a well-designed integration of photovoltaic systems with robust battery storage, ensuring that the refrigeration units can operate uninterrupted, even without continuous sunlight. Advanced battery technologies, such as lithium-ion batteries, play a crucial part in storing solar energy for use during non-daylight hours. Additionally, intelligent energy management systems are essential for optimizing energy use and ensuring the container’s refrigeration system operates at peak efficiency.

While the initial investment for setting up solar powered refrigerated solutions might be higher than traditional systems, cost analysis models predict significant savings over time due to reduced fuel expenses and maintenance costs. Moreover, with rising fuel prices and stringent environmental regulations, investing in solar technology is not just an eco-friendly choice but a strategic financial decision for companies aiming for a sustainable future.
